Mine is a 2017 991.2 C4S. I had a strut mount that wasn't properly assembled at the factory and it made chirping noises (fixed under warranty - and many thanks to dflowerz for the heads-up).

I drive it almost every day. It still drives like new, and burns zero oil. I am almost at 12 months and have over 13k miles already, well, except for the new-ish turbos in the X51 kit that were installed at just under 9k miles. Looking forward to putting summer tires back on in a couple months.

I have a bunch of extra options and that means more ways for things to go wrong (PDK, AWD, PSE, PDCC, FAL, RAS, etc.), but other than a couple rattles on bad roads, I've had no other issues. I think my sound symposer is broken, though. If so, I'm not going to have that fixed. Oh, wait - um...

+12K miles here. 991.2 Carrera S. Issues so far: fake low coolant/overheating warnings - fixed by porsche campaign (some problem with the coolant reservoir); software of lifting system - porsche campaign; gasoline sleeve - porsche campaign (but they broke an injector connection tongue and I had a gasoline leak in cold - took them a month and 3 trips to the dealer to find out, as the leak dissapeared when the engine was warm - spooky stuff); had one "pdk failure" warning once - it disappeared after restarting
